During the weeks leading up to December’s most popular holidays, we find ourselves frantic looking for the perfect gifts to give—and can’t help but compile wish lists of our own. This year, Children’s Hospital of Orange County (CHOC) partnered with Outlets at San Clemente to give patients from the ages of four to 21 an experience they will never forget.

On Dec. 2, Outlets at San Clemente welcomed six popular style bloggers into their fabulous VIP Lounge where they would be matched with a young CHOC patient. Each blogger was given a style profile on their new friend, which included the favorite colors, style influences, shoe and clothing sizes. Bloggers Rachael Dickens (OC Style Report), Cassydy Berliner (We Wonder and Wander), Beth Jones (B. Jones Style), Jen Hayden (Jen Hayden), Rebecca Araoz (Tailored Tantrums) and Kimberly Luu (According to Kimberly)  were all in attendance and eager to get started on finding the perfect gift for their brave new buddies.

The festivities ramped up when it was announced that each blogger was given only one hour to spend their $125 Outlets at San Clemente gift card on the perfect holiday outfit for their “CHOC Buddy!” The challenge was met with much success by all who participated. After the hour the bloggers returned to the VIP Lounge to enjoy Blaze Pizza, Rocky Mountain Chocolate Factory goodies, wrap up their new outfits and write up holiday cards for the kids!

The fun didn’t stop that evening, though! Just a little over a week later, on Dec. 13, Santa Claus himself made a special appearance at CHOC—with new outfits in hand. The kids were thrilled to meet their “personal stylists” who had picked out a carefully curated ensemble for each of them. The kids and bloggers got the chance to celebrate together and gathered for cookie decorating, hot chocolate and a meet and greet with Santa and Mrs. Claus.

Cassydy Berliner of We Wonder and Wander had a more than memorable experience with her “CHOC Buddies.” She noted that, “For a short time these adorable kids were able to take their focus off of treatment, sickness and fatigue and instead focus on fashion, fun, cookies and Santa. I am so grateful for Outlets at San Clemente for their charitable hearts and the team at CHOC that loves these children and their families as if they were their own.” The opportunity to “be in the presence of amazing children fighting an unthinkable battle yet still so filled with joy is more than inspiring, ” she says, and the smiles on their faces only affirm what the holiday season is truly about.
